Scrambled eggs with green pepper and lean meat.

Wash and cut green pepper into strips, cut ham into strips, beat eggs and stir-fry until they are chunky and serve. Heat oil and sauté minced garlic, add green pepper and stir-fry until half soft, add ham and stir-fry until fragrant, pour in eggs, add salt and a little light soy sauce to season, stir-fry quickly and evenly. The color is bright, the green pepper is slightly spicy, the ham is salty and fragrant, and the eggs are tender and smooth. It goes well with rice and is quick and easy to make.

Stir-fried bacon with green and red peppers

Stir-fried bacon with green and red peppers is rich in nutrients: bacon contains protein, fat, and mineral nutrients, which can provide energy and nutrition for the human body. Green and red peppers are rich in vitamin C, B vitamins, carotene, and a variety of minerals. Among them, the content of vitamin C is relatively high, which helps to enhance immunity and promote iron absorption. The spicy taste of green and red peppers and the salty and fragrant taste of bacon can stimulate the taste buds, increase appetite, and make people eat more appetizingly.

Spicy/Non spicy chilli salad (Gochu Muchim)

Gochu Muchim is seasoned green peppers great as a side dish that perfectly complements Korean BBQ or Bulgogi with plain rice.
